Searched refs:symmA (Results 1 – 4 of 4) sorted by relevance
/external/eigen/test/ |
D | eigensolver_selfadjoint.cpp | 31 MatrixType symmA = a.adjoint() * a + a1.adjoint() * a1; in selfadjointeigensolver() local 32 symmA.template triangularView<StrictlyUpper>().setZero(); in selfadjointeigensolver() 39 SelfAdjointEigenSolver<MatrixType> eiSymm(symmA); in selfadjointeigensolver() 41 eiDirect.computeDirect(symmA); in selfadjointeigensolver() 43 GeneralizedSelfAdjointEigenSolver<MatrixType> eiSymmGen(symmA, symmB); in selfadjointeigensolver() 46 VERIFY((symmA.template selfadjointView<Lower>() * eiSymm.eigenvectors()).isApprox( in selfadjointeigensolver() 48 VERIFY_IS_APPROX(symmA.template selfadjointView<Lower>().eigenvalues(), eiSymm.eigenvalues()); in selfadjointeigensolver() 51 VERIFY((symmA.template selfadjointView<Lower>() * eiDirect.eigenvectors()).isApprox( in selfadjointeigensolver() 53 VERIFY_IS_APPROX(symmA.template selfadjointView<Lower>().eigenvalues(), eiDirect.eigenvalues()); in selfadjointeigensolver() 55 SelfAdjointEigenSolver<MatrixType> eiSymmNoEivecs(symmA, false); in selfadjointeigensolver() [all …]
|
D | eigensolver_generic.cpp | 31 MatrixType symmA = a.adjoint() * a + a1.adjoint() * a1; in eigensolver() local 33 EigenSolver<MatrixType> ei0(symmA); in eigensolver() 35 …VERIFY_IS_APPROX(symmA * ei0.pseudoEigenvectors(), ei0.pseudoEigenvectors() * ei0.pseudoEigenvalue… in eigensolver() 36 …VERIFY_IS_APPROX((symmA.template cast<Complex>()) * (ei0.pseudoEigenvectors().template cast<Comple… in eigensolver()
|
D | eigensolver_complex.cpp | 46 MatrixType symmA = a.adjoint() * a; in eigensolver() local 48 ComplexEigenSolver<MatrixType> ei0(symmA); in eigensolver() 50 VERIFY_IS_APPROX(symmA * ei0.eigenvectors(), ei0.eigenvectors() * ei0.eigenvalues().asDiagonal()); in eigensolver()
|
/external/eigen/test/eigen2/ |
D | eigen2_eigensolver.cpp | 35 MatrixType symmA = a.adjoint() * a + a1.adjoint() * a1; in selfadjointeigensolver() local 41 SelfAdjointEigenSolver<MatrixType> eiSymm(symmA); in selfadjointeigensolver() 43 SelfAdjointEigenSolver<MatrixType> eiSymmGen(symmA, symmB); in selfadjointeigensolver() 53 convert<MatrixType>(symmA, gSymmA); in selfadjointeigensolver() 55 convert<MatrixType>(symmA, gEvec); in selfadjointeigensolver() 63 VERIFY((symmA * _evec).isApprox(_evec * _eval.asDiagonal(), largerEps)); in selfadjointeigensolver() 74 VERIFY((symmA * _evec).isApprox(symmB * (_evec * _eval.asDiagonal()), largerEps)); in selfadjointeigensolver() 88 VERIFY((symmA * eiSymm.eigenvectors()).isApprox( in selfadjointeigensolver() 92 VERIFY((symmA * eiSymmGen.eigenvectors()).isApprox( in selfadjointeigensolver() 96 VERIFY_IS_APPROX(symmA, sqrtSymmA*sqrtSymmA); in selfadjointeigensolver() [all …]
|